azdata bdc debug
적용 대상: Azure Data CLI(azdata
)
다음 문서에서는 azdata 도구의 sql 명령에 대한 참조를 제공합니다. 다른 azdata 명령에 대한 자세한 내용은 azdata 참조를 참조하세요.
명령
명령 | 설명 |
---|---|
azdata bdc debug copy-logs | 로그를 복사합니다. |
azdata bdc debug dump | 메모리 덤프를 트리거합니다. |
azdata bdc debug copy-logs
빅 데이터 클러스터에서 디버그 로그를 복사합니다. 시스템에 Kubernetes 구성이 필요합니다.
azdata bdc debug copy-logs --namespace -ns
[--container -c]
[--target-folder -d]
[--pod -p]
[--timeout -t]
[--skip-compress -sc]
[--exclude-dumps -ed]
[--exclude-system-logs -esl]
필수 매개 변수
--namespace -ns
kubernetes 네임스페이스에 사용되는 빅 데이터 클러스터 이름입니다.
선택적 매개 변수
--container -c
비슷한 이름의 컨테이너에 대한 로그를 복사합니다(선택 사항). 기본적으로 모든 컨테이너에 대한 로그를 복사합니다. 여러 번 지정할 수 없습니다. 여러 번 지정한 경우 마지막 항목이 사용됩니다.
--target-folder -d
로그를 복사할 대상 폴더 경로입니다. 선택 사항이며, 기본적으로 로컬 폴더에 결과를 만듭니다. 여러 번 지정할 수 없습니다. 여러 번 지정한 경우 마지막 항목이 사용됩니다.
--pod -p
비슷한 이름의 Pod에 대한 로그를 복사합니다. 선택 사항이며, 기본적으로 모든 Pod의 로그를 복사합니다. 여러 번 지정할 수 없습니다. 여러 번 지정한 경우 마지막 항목이 사용됩니다.
--timeout -t
명령이 완료되기를 기다리는 시간(초)입니다. 기본값은 무제한인 0입니다.
--skip-compress -sc
결과 폴더 압축을 건너뛸지 여부입니다. 기본값은 결과 폴더를 압축하는 False입니다.
--exclude-dumps -ed
결과 폴더에서 덤프를 제외할지 여부입니다. 기본값은 False입니다. 이 값은 덤프를 포함합니다.
--exclude-system-logs -esl
컬렉션에서 시스템 로그를 제외할지 여부입니다. 기본값은 시스템 로그를 포함하는 False입니다.
전역 인수
--debug
로깅의 자세한 정도를 늘려 모든 디버그 로그를 표시합니다.
--help -h
이 도움말 메시지를 표시하고 종료합니다.
--output -o
출력 형식입니다. 허용되는 값: json, jsonc, table, tsv 기본값: json
--query -q
JMESPath 쿼리 문자열입니다. 자세한 내용과 예제는 http://jmespath.org/를 참조하세요.
--verbose
로깅의 자세한 정도를 늘립니다. 전체 디버그 로그를 표시하려면 --debug를 사용합니다.
azdata bdc debug dump
메모리 덤프를 트리거하고 컨테이너에서 복사합니다. 시스템에 Kubernetes 구성이 필요합니다.
azdata bdc debug dump --namespace -ns
[--container -c]
[--target-folder -d]
필수 매개 변수
--namespace -ns
kubernetes 네임스페이스에 사용되는 빅 데이터 클러스터 이름입니다.
선택적 매개 변수
--container -c
실행 중인 프로세스를 덤프하기 위해 트리거할 대상 컨테이너 controller
--target-folder -d
덤프를 복사할 대상 폴더입니다. ./output/dump
전역 인수
--debug
로깅의 자세한 정도를 늘려 모든 디버그 로그를 표시합니다.
--help -h
이 도움말 메시지를 표시하고 종료합니다.
--output -o
출력 형식입니다. 허용되는 값: json, jsonc, table, tsv 기본값: json
--query -q
JMESPath 쿼리 문자열입니다. 자세한 내용과 예제는 http://jmespath.org/를 참조하세요.
--verbose
로깅의 자세한 정도를 늘립니다. 전체 디버그 로그를 표시하려면 --debug를 사용합니다.
다음 단계
다른 azdata 명령에 대한 자세한 내용은 azdata 참조를 참조하세요.
azdata 도구를 설치하는 방법에 대한 자세한 내용은 azdata 설치를 참조하세요.